ChenglongMa / zoplicate

A plugin that does one thing only: Detect and manage duplicate items in Zotero.
https://chenglongma.com/zoplicate/
GNU Affero General Public License v3.0
262 stars 2 forks source link

Merging Option: Only add missing fields from new entries #15

Closed endfreude closed 5 months ago

endfreude commented 5 months ago

It would be nice to have the following option for merging: Use first added data BUT add missing fields from latest added data.

endfreude commented 5 months ago

My current use case: Adding the abstact field from new data (which unfortunately does not contain the publication field)

ChenglongMa commented 5 months ago

Got it!

I will add this option in the next version.

Thanks for your feedback!

Apollo7777777 commented 5 months ago

It seems that the plugin can't work in the new version of Zotero beta57 ?

ChenglongMa commented 5 months ago

Really? Thanks for pointing out this issue.

I'll check it soon.

Thanks.

Apollo7777777 commented 5 months ago

sorry, it can work in the beta57. I accidentally turned it off

ChenglongMa commented 5 months ago

No worries. Thanks for your attention :)

ChenglongMa commented 5 months ago

Hi @endfreude,

I've launched v2.2.0 with the functions you suggested integrated.

Instead of adding a new option, I implemented it universally: Regardless of the chosen option, the plugin now extracts information from duplicate items and fills in missing fields in the retained item.

Feel free to share any feedback or suggestions for further improvement.

Appreciate your valuable input 💖!

Best regards, Chenglong

ChenglongMa commented 5 months ago

I will close this issue now. Feel free to reopen it if there are any other related problems.

Thank you for being so interested!